Problem Statement:

From Jan – Jun 2012, the average turnaround time for Head CT exams

(without contrast) performed in the ED was 68 minutes. The average turnaround

time for Abdomen/Pelvis CT exams (with contrast) was 201 minutes.

Primary Measure: Turnaround time = order to preliminary report

Business Case:

By reducing turnaround time, we will improve patient throughput in ED,

increase patient engagement, and provide a better patient experience.

We divided each exam’s turnaround time into three segments:

1. Order to begin exam

2. Begin exam to complete exam

3. Complete exam to preliminary report

Then we calculated each segment’s percentage of the total turnaround time

for all Head and Abd/Pel CT exams:

We brainstormed 27 potential causes to delays in turnaround time. We

affinitized these potential causes into 5 general categories:

1) Orders / Contrast (wrong order, MD examining pt

after placing order, PO contrast)

2) Protocoling (Rad Resident busy, conference)

3) Patients

(non-compliance, language)

4) Nursing / Ancillary (waiting for lab results, RN busy)

5) Other (Holding Trauma room, lack of communication)

We voted on what we believed to be the 3 most influential root causes:

1) CT room held for traumas

2) Delay in PO contrast

3) Delay in lab tests

Table these for another project:

• Delay in protocoling

• ED busy

Suspected Root Causes Verification

1) CT room held for traumas 53% of traumas did not need CT

exam (56 out of 105 exams)

2) Delay in PO contrast Time from order to begin exam

consumes 70% of turnaround time

3) Delay in lab tests NOT a root cause

We brainstormed possible solutions for each root cause. We voted on and

selected 3 solutions to implement:

Root Causes Solutions

1) CT room held Determine CT room hold time

for traumas ED notify Techs when trauma in-house

2) Delay in PO contrast Tech assumes active role in

CT preparations

Determine CT room hold time

ED notify Techs when

trauma in-house

We met with Dr. Esposito (Dir of Trauma

to discuss data and agreed to

continue CT workflow without

holding the room through comm.

between Tech and trauma Chief

regarding pending exams

• ED RN: It’s nice to see we are working hard as a team to make the

patient experience better by speeding up the processes.

• ED RN: “Went to check on a patient, they were drinking contrast, I

hadn’t realized a CT was ordered, saved about an hour and

a half of time on their length of stay in the ED”

• CT Tech: “The nurse’s seem to really like that we are involved it frees

them up to focus on other patients and not feel they are

ignoring the patient that we prep.”

• ER RN: When it is busy we will still prep the patient especially if we

know the tech is busy.

• CT Tech: I realized prepping my patient was the right thing when she

told me my explanation put her as ease and that she looked

forward to seeing me in a hour for the test.
